No they actually mean power. Supercapacitors can energy faster than lithium batteries can(more power). While batteries have power densities hundreds of watts per kilogram, supercapacitors can release thousands of watts per kilogram. #84> the company will develop in-wheel electric motors, which would eliminate the need for a single large engine. A 'single large engine' is only needed in ICE cars, electric vehicles have a 'small' motor, and can easily have multiple motors. It's already being done by Tesla and Rimac. To my knowledge, an 'in wheel' motor would not be desirable due to unsprung mass, so a motor on the chassis connected to the wheel with…
Also, an in-wheel electrict motor would: 1. suffer a lot more from wear and tear than a motor mounted to the chassis. 2. restrain the amount of space available for brakes. While it would be reasonable to say that a small city car could forego its rear brakes and use electric motors instead to deccelerate, coupled with brakes at the front, a four wheel drive supercar with four electric motors would have no chance rely…

#85I drive a car with low clearance, but that Lamborghini is just ridiculously close to the ground. You’ll scrape the bumper just pulling out a regular drive way. It sure as hell will need to be “self healing” for someone to legitimately be driving that.
You don't take steep inclines head on. Period. You take them at an oblique angle, and get the closest wheel up first. It takes a few more seconds, but you don't scrape.
I've gone up into entrances without issue where I've seen stock Toyota Camrys (which have nearly 2 inches more ground clearance and a much better approach angle) scrape. Take your time and it's a non-issue. My car has a sacrificial portion of the front splitter that's cheap to replace if I were to scrape it, but it's so easy to not scrape it it'll be a long time (decade plus?) before I need to.
